Investigating Statements Made by Lauren Boebert

A post on X attributed to Roshan Rinaldi claimed, Under Tim Walz, Detroit has the highest murder rate in Minnesota! allegedly quoting Lauren Boebert. Yet, this statement lacks corroboration from reliable sources. Such unverified assertions can perpetuate misunderstandings and undermine trust in political discourse.

It is crucial to examine the intent and veracity of such statements. Without direct confirmation from Boebert herself or reputable news outlets, one cannot conclusively determine whether she made such a remark. Evaluating Misinformation Surrounding Lauren Boebert

There exists a township named Detroit in Minnesota, but conflating it with the major city of Detroit in Michigan could create significant misunderstanding.
